What Is Hospice Care in Springfield, MO?
Hospice care is a compassionate, patient-focused service designed for individuals facing terminal illnesses. Its primary goal is to improve the quality of life rather than pursuing curative treatments. Key features of hospice care include:
Symptom Management: Alleviating pain, fatigue, and discomfort.
Emotional and Spiritual Support: Offering counseling for patients and their families.
End-of-Life Dignity: Helping patients live their final days with respect and comfort.
Hospice care is particularly beneficial for individuals with illnesses like cancer, advanced heart disease, or late-stage neurological disorders.
What Is Palliative Care?
Palliative care focuses on providing relief from the symptoms and stress of serious illnesses, regardless of the diagnosis or stage. It complements curative treatments and addresses:
Physical Needs: Managing pain, nausea, and fatigue.
Emotional Support: Helping patients cope with anxiety and depression.
Spiritual Well-being: Ensuring holistic care tailored to the patient’s beliefs.
Unlike hospice care, palliative care can be integrated alongside treatments aimed at curing the illness.

Levels of Hospice Care Explained
Understanding the different levels of hospice care can help you choose the best option for your loved one:
Routine Home Care: Day-to-day care provided in the comfort of home.
Continuous Care: Around-the-clock nursing support for crisis management.
Inpatient Care: Facility-based care for complex medical needs.
Respite Care: Temporary care to give family caregivers a break.

Who is Eligible for Hospice Care?
Understanding eligibility for end-of-life care in Springfield, MO, helps families make informed decisions.
Understanding Terminal Illness and End-of-Life Care
A patient qualifies for hospice care when diagnosed with a life-limiting illness and has a life expectancy of six months or less. Common conditions that may require hospice care in Springfield include:
Advanced cancer
End-stage heart failure
Chronic respiratory diseases (such as COPD)
Neurological disorders (like ALS or advanced Alzheimer’s disease)
Qualifications for Medicare and Medicaid Coverage
Most Missouri hospice care providers, including Close to Paradise Assisted Living, accept Medicare and Medicaid coverage for eligible patients. To qualify:
A licensed physician must certify the patient’s terminal illness.
The patient must choose palliative care over curative treatment.
Services covered include medications, medical equipment, and 24/7 nursing support.

Recognizing When Hospice Care is Needed
Deciding when to transition to hospice care is an important step for patients and families. Recognizing the signs can help you seek timely support and improve quality of life for your loved one.
Signs That Indicate a Need for Hospice Services
Hospice care is designed for individuals diagnosed with a life-limiting illness who may have six months or less to live. Some signs that hospice care may be needed include:
Frequent hospital visits or ER trips for symptom management
Declining physical condition, such as weight loss, weakness, or difficulty swallowing
Increasing pain and discomfort despite medical treatment
Shortness of breath, even while resting
The need for full-time caregiving and assistance with daily activities
A shift in focus from curative treatment to comfort care

Medicare & Medicaid Hospice Coverage
For eligible patients, Medicare and Medicaid offer extensive hospice care coverage, minimizing out-of-pocket expenses.
Who Qualifies for Government-Funded Hospice?
To qualify for Medicare or Medicaid hospice benefits, patients must:
Have a terminal illness with a life expectancy of six months or less
Be under the care of a Medicare-certified hospice provider
Choose palliative-focused care rather than curative treatments
Understanding Benefits & Coverage Limits
Medicare and Medicaid generally cover:
✔ Medical services and hospice nurse visits
✔ Pain and symptom management
✔ Medical equipment and supplies (hospital beds, wheelchairs, etc.)
✔ Counseling services for patients and families

General Hospice Care Questions
How Long Can Someone Stay in Hospice Care?
Hospice care is typically provided for patients with a life expectancy of six months or less. However, patients can continue receiving care if their condition remains terminally diagnosed.
Can a Patient Leave Hospice if Their Condition Improves?
Yes! If a patient’s condition improves or stabilizes, they may transition out of hospice care and resume regular medical treatment. They can also return to hospice later if needed.

What Are the Levels of Hospice Care?
Hospice care involves four levels of support to meet the needs of patients and their families:
Routine Home Care:
Care provided at home, ensuring patients receive support while remaining in a familiar environment.
Continuous Home Care:
Around-the-clock support during periods of crisis or severe symptoms.
Inpatient Care:
Care in a facility for patients requiring close medical supervision.
Respite Care:
Short-term care to relieve family caregivers, ensuring they can rest while their loved one is cared for.
